How does the fresh FHA Finance calculator Performs?

The fresh new FHA loan calculator gets the monthly mortgage payment getting an FHA mortgage. The complete monthly mortgage repayment has the primary, desire, possessions tax, homeowner’s insurance coverage, HOA fees, and mortgage cost (MIP). FHA fund give a reduced downpayment choice for people with a lesser credit history and you may reasonable so you’re able to reasonable earnings. But not, all of the FHA finance want an enthusiastic FHA financial insurance premium (MIP) even if the advance payment was more than 20%. New FHA loan calculator necessitates the home rate, down payment, financial price, loan title, and additional costs.

The fresh new FHA finance calculator support estimate the latest monthly mortgage payment to own an enthusiastic FHA loan. The FHA loan cost, criteria, and qualification exists towards the FHA financing webpage. To estimate monthly payment, another data is requisite:

  1. Household Rates – The brand new FHA mortgage features mortgage limits that have to be came across. The loan limits vary by state, the variety of the loan maximum are from $420,680 – $970,800. Mortgage limits is available to your FHA page.
  2. Downpayment – The minimum down payment for an enthusiastic FHA financing is actually step 3.5%. So it results in a maximum mortgage-to-really worth (LTV) ratio off 96.5%.
  3. Loan Label – Brand new FHA program even offers funds that have possibly good fifteen otherwise 29-12 months label.
  4. Home loan Speed – The new FHA loan prices are competitive and you will rely on multiple affairs such as for instance downpayment, credit history, debt-to-income proportion, loan-to-well worth (LTV) proportion, an such like.
  5. Other options – Possessions tax, home insurance, good site and you will HOA charges is included in the total month-to-month mortgage repayment.

FHA Finance calculator 2022

The newest FHA online calculator including determines the degree of FHA mortgage top (MIP) and is included in the month-to-month homeloan payment. FHA MIP needs for all FHA funds regardless of the new measurements of the brand new downpayment. Brand new FHA MIP has an initial commission of just one.75% and you will a yearly percentage one selections out of 0.45% – step 1.05%. The price tag is set in accordance with the home loan matter, down-payment, and you can term of loan. The fresh FHA online calculator calculates brand new monthly mortgage payment by amortizing the borrowed funds along the financing title. Even more charges and you will FHA MIP are part of brand new breakdown.

What exactly is an FHA Mortgage

FHA funds are strange mortgage loans which might be covered by the Federal Homes Administration. These types of loans are offered in order to a specific group to enable them to possess an opportunity to get property. The loan usually works best for those who are at the a great disadvantage in terms of to order property. People who find themselves lowest to help you middle-class will see so it financing of good use because it lowers the fresh traps to buying a home of the decreasing the down-payment and you may credit rating requirements.

Not everybody could possibly qualify for these financing since there is a rule regarding who can become qualified to receive the loan. Additionally, its not all household are going to be financed having fun with a keen FHA mortgage. A property which is getting funded having fun with an FHA mortgage have to meet up with the FHA property requirements. There’s also a max loan limitation which is lay by the the latest Company from Houses and Metropolitan Innovation (HUD), that’s equivalent to $420,680 for almost all areas towards 12 months 2022 .

Regardless if FHA financing is supported by new Government Houses Government, the finance are not given physically from the administration. Rather, the fresh new finance is given because of the private FHA-accepted lenders as the Government Construction Management simply means the borrowed funds. Although there are recommendations that lenders must go after, they’re able to either deviate in the qualifications criteria. Such as, the debt-to-income proportion are somewhat highest in the event the debtor provides a good very good credit rating. Due to this, a debtor need to try to get an FHA loan even if they’re shed specific eligibility requirements.
